[About the actual vehicle]
――Chevy Nova was born as one of the grades in Chevrolet's compact car, Chevy II, which appeared in 1961.
――After that, as the model change proceeded, the name of Nova came to be used mainly instead of the naming of Chevy II.
――Adopting a general front engine rear drive mechanism, we have a lineup of body variations such as 2-door coupe, hardtop, and 4-door sedan.
――Super sports and SS equipped with a high-performance V8 engine are also available, and the combination with a compact body demonstrated performance even in the race scene.
――The 1969 model was the third generation model that appeared in 1968 the year before, and it was a completely newly designed model with an extended wheelbase.
――The performance was very popular with muscle car fans, and it was often used as a base machine for street customs and rug races.
